I choose mangoes which are ripe but not overly ripe and they have to be extremely sweet. Nowadays you can get frozen canned mangoes in the grocery shops but trust me frozen mangoes can not replace the authenticity and the taste of fresh mangoes. 

I prefer chilled custard. So mostly I make it at night time and I keep it in my refrigerator over night. And in breakfast time I eat. People like to add different types of nuts and dry fruits in custard. But when I make a fruity custard,I don’t add them. Because I feel that they kinda harm the tooty-fruity taste of it. I have added cherries here to make it look more beautiful but you can avoid it if you just prefer mango in mango custard. You can add saffron too if you love the smell and look of it.

Mango custard recipe is a delicious rich dessert recipe made with milk,custard powder,sugar and fresh mango pulps mainly.
Author: tummy charger
Recipe type: Dessert
Ingredients
  • ½ liter fresh milk
  • 2-3 tsp Vanilla custard powder
  • ½ cup mango puree
  • 1 bowl fresh mango,cut in small cubes
  • 5-6 tsp sugar
  • 5-6 cherries,cut in pieces vertically
Instructions
  1. Dissolve the custard powder in mango puree and keep aside.
  2. Boil the milk properly and add sugar in it.Mix properly.
  3. Then add the custard powder and mango puree in it.Keep stirring continuously.
  4. Now cook it for 2-3 more minutes and then pour the cooked custard in a big bowl.
  5. Let it get cook a bit.Add the mango cubes and cherry into it.
  6. Keep it in freeze till the custard becomes beautifully chilled.
  7. Serve it chilled.
